JOB SUMMARY: With a focus specifically on the Security Operations Center (SOC), this role supports Tier II and III functions within a 24x7 SOC environment, following established processes and focusing mostly on standard security issues. This includes activities aimed at detecting and assessing cybersecurity events and incidents across Lowe’s environment. RESPONSIBILITY STATEMENTS:
- Analyzes data to detect trends, make recommendations, and provide reporting Helps assess adherence to the information security processes supported Answers questions from associates about the information security processes supported

ABOUT LOWE’S: Lowe’s Companies, Inc. (NYSE: LOW) is a FORTUNE® 50 home improvement company serving approximately 18 million customers a week in the United States and Canada. With fiscal year 2019 sales of $72.1 billion, Lowe’s and its related businesses operate or service more than 2,200 home improvement and hardware stores and employ approximately 300,000 associates. Based in Mooresville, N.C., Lowe’s supports its hometown Charlotte region and all communities it serves through programs focused on creating safe, affordable housing and helping to develop the next generation of skilled trade experts.
